Factors to Consider in Choosing a Platform

When it comes to choosing a platform to host your interactive videos, there are several crucial factors to consider. Firstly, consider the scalability of the platform. As your audience grows, you’ll need a platform that can handle increasing traffic and demand without compromising on performance. Additionally, think about the customization options available. A good platform should allow you to tailor the look and feel of your videos to align with your brand identity, creating a cohesive and professional image for your viewers.

Another important factor is analytics capabilities. The ability to track viewer engagement, behavior, and demographics can provide valuable insights for refining your content strategy and maximizing impact. Lastly, don’t overlook the importance of compatibility with various devices and operating systems. Your chosen platform should ensure seamless playback across all devices, providing optimal accessibility for your audience no matter how they choose to engage with your content.

Comparison of Leading Platforms

When it comes to hosting interactive videos, several leading platforms stand out in the crowded market. YouTube is undoubtedly one of the most popular choices due to its massive global reach and user-friendly interface. It offers a wide range of tools for engagement, from clickable links within videos to interactive polls. On the other hand, Vimeo prides itself on providing a more refined and professional platform for hosting interactive content. With customizable players and advanced analytics, Vimeo caters to creators looking for a sleek presentation and in-depth viewer insights.

Moving beyond these giants, Wistia is carving its niche by focusing on businesses and marketers who want to leverage interactive video for lead generation and brand awareness. Its heatmap analytics allow users to track where viewers are most engaged within a video, providing valuable data for optimizing content. Ultimately, understanding the nuances and strengths of each platform can help creators make an informed decision tailored to their specific needs when it comes to hosting engaging interactive videos.

Key Features to Look for

When searching for the right platform to host your interactive videos, there are key features that can make a significant difference. Firstly, customizable interactivity is crucial; look for a platform that offers various interactive elements such as quizzes, polls, and clickable hotspots to engage viewers in a dynamic and immersive experience. Secondly, robust analytics capabilities are essential for tracking viewer engagement and understanding how users interact with the content. This data can provide valuable insights for optimizing future videos and improving audience engagement. Additionally, seamless integration with other tools and platforms can streamline the video creation process, making it easier to incorporate interactive elements and distribute content across different channels.

Furthermore, consider the scalability of the platform—can it accommodate growing needs as your audience expands? Look for features like multi-language support, adaptive streaming technology, and reliable uptime to ensure a smooth viewing experience for all users regardless of location or device. Accessibility features such as closed captioning options or audio descriptions can also enhance inclusivity by catering to diverse audiences. Lastly, prioritize security measures; encryption protocols, user permissions management systems, and compliance with data privacy regulations are vital aspects to safeguard both content creators’ intellectual property rights and viewers’ privacy. Identifying these key features will help you select a platform that meets your specific interactive video hosting requirements while enhancing user engagement and driving valuable insights from viewer interactions.
